Lebanese MP and senior member of the Kataeb party, Nadim Bashir Gemayel has responded to the comments made by Hezbollah's Secretary-General Hassan Nasrallah. The latter announced on Thursday that his Syrian allies would provide his forces with weapons with which to respond to recent Israeli airstrikes on Damascus. The statements made by the Hezbollah leader could "drag Lebanon into war" members of a pro-Western coalition have said. Gemayel has cautioned against this attitude of the secretary-general, warning against the seriousness of the situation. Nadim said: "Hezbollah has become like a tool in the hands of the Syrian regime,” pointing out that by sending weapons from Syria to Lebanon will benefit Hezbollah more than anything.
